Obituary: Barry Margulis, President Of SMB International, Passes Away At 78

Barry J. Margulis, of Manasquan, New Jersey, died May 8 after a short illness.

Margulis spent more than 30 years in the automotive aftermarket industry. He was most recently president of SMB International, the West Long Branch, New Jersey firm he founded in 2009 with his son, Scott. Margulis was recognized as an innovator in the industry, especially in package design and marketing. Gregarious by nature, he built many long-lasting business relationships and was respected by associates and competitors alike.

Born and raised in Brooklyn, New York, Barry graduated from Madison high school and attended Brooklyn College. He served his country as a member of the U.S. Army Reserves during peacetime.

He combined his two passions: boating and family. Margulis loved to captain his yacht after carefully planning a lengthy excursion or just spending an afternoon close to his seashore home. Though he had a wealth of friends, he most enjoyed cruising with family members most, always going out of his way to assure that there was something for everyone to enjoy.

Margulis is survived by the love of his life, Sheila, his wife of 53 years; their three children, Scott, Staci and Brett; and seven grandchildren.
